inp.polri.go.id - Jambi. The Jambi Regional Police again received 18 Tons of Liquid oxygen from Sinarmas for handling Covid 19 patients in Jambi Province.
The assistance was received directly by the Deputy Chief of the Jambi Regional Police, Brigadier General Pol Yudawan R, at the Jambi Regional Police Headquarter, Monday (08/09/21).
Jambi Deputy Chief of Police Brigadier General Pol. Yudawan explained that today the Jambi Regional Police received oxygen assistance again but it was still in the form of Liquid from Sinarmas to anticipate oxygen shortages in the Jambi Province area.
"We received 18 tons of liquid which later we will put into the filling station and used as oxygen to be distributed throughout the province of Jambi," explained One Star General.
Jambi Deputy Chief of Police explained that currently the oxygen condition in Jambi is still safe, especially if it is added with assistance from Sinarmas.
"Oxygen in Jambi, with other assistance, we can still suffice for the next 7 days, it is still safe, and we will rotate it the same as in the conditions we hope there is no lack of oxygen," said Brigadier General Pol Yudawan R.
He emphasized that the delivery and distribution of oxygen was strictly monitored by the police, because this was aid.

Meanwhile, the PR of PT. WKS and its subsidiary APP Sinarmas Taufik said that today the company sent 18 tons of oxygen from Smart. Tbk. still in liquid form.
“But previously we also gave 3 to 4 tons per day from PT. Throw Papyrus," explained Taufik
Sinarmas, through its Asia Pulp & Paper (APP) business pillar, Sinarmas is committed to donating 1,200 tons of liquid and oxygen gas, to help treat Covid-19 patients in a number of areas.
